{ "info": { "author": "Dmitry Ryumin", "author_email": "dl_03.03.1991@mail.ru", "bugtrack_url": null, "classifiers": [ "Development Status :: 5 - Production/Stable", "Intended Audience :: Developers", "Intended Audience :: Education", "Intended Audience :: Science/Research", "License :: OSI Approved :: MIT License", "Natural Language :: English", "Natural Language :: Russian", "Operating System :: MacOS :: MacOS X", "Operating System :: Microsoft :: Windows", "Operating System :: POSIX :: Linux", "Programming Language :: Python", "Programming Language :: Python :: 3.7", "Programming Language :: Python :: Implementation :: CPython", "Topic :: Scientific/Engineering", "Topic :: Scientific/Engineering :: Mathematics", "Topic :: Software Development", "Topic :: Software Development :: Libraries", "Topic :: Software Development :: Libraries :: Python Modules" ], "description": "# \u0420\u0430\u0431\u043e\u0442\u0430 \u0441 \u0444\u0430\u0439\u043b\u0430\u043c\u0438\n\n![PyPI](https://img.shields.io/pypi/v/filem)\n![PyPI - Python Version](https://img.shields.io/pypi/pyversions/filem)\n![PyPI - Implementation](https://img.shields.io/pypi/implementation/filem)\n![PyPI - Status](https://img.shields.io/pypi/status/filem)\n![PyPI - License](https://img.shields.io/pypi/l/filem)\n\n## [\u0418\u0441\u0442\u043e\u0440\u0438\u044f \u0440\u0435\u043b\u0438\u0437\u043e\u0432](https://github.com/DmitryRyumin/pkgs/blob/master/filem/NOTES.md)\n\n## \u0423\u0441\u0442\u0430\u043d\u043e\u0432\u043a\u0430\n\n```shell script\npip install filem\n```\n\n## \u041e\u0431\u043d\u043e\u0432\u043b\u0435\u043d\u0438\u0435\n\n```shell script\npip install --upgrade filem\n```\n\n## \u0417\u0430\u0432\u0438\u0441\u0438\u043c\u043e\u0441\u0442\u0438\n\n| \u041f\u0430\u043a\u0435\u0442\u044b | \u041c\u0438\u043d\u0438\u043c\u0430\u043b\u044c\u043d\u0430\u044f \u0432\u0435\u0440\u0441\u0438\u044f | \u0422\u0435\u043a\u0443\u0449\u0430\u044f \u0432\u0435\u0440\u0441\u0438\u044f |\n| ------ | ------------------ | -------------- |\n`core2pkgs` | `19.10.13.0` | ![PyPI](https://img.shields.io/pypi/v/core2pkgs) | \n`pandas` | `0.25.1` | ![PyPI](https://img.shields.io/pypi/v/pandas) |\n`xmltodict` | `0.12.0` | ![PyPI](https://img.shields.io/pypi/v/xmltodict) |\n\n## \u041a\u043b\u0430\u0441\u0441 \u0434\u043b\u044f \u0440\u0430\u0431\u043e\u0442\u044b \u0441 \u0444\u0430\u0439\u043b\u0430\u043c\u0438 - [\u0441\u043c\u043e\u0442\u0440\u0435\u0442\u044c](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/file_manager.py)\n\n

\u041f\u0440\u0438\u043c\u0435\u0440\u044b

\n\n| \u0424\u0430\u0439\u043b\u044b/\u0441\u043a\u0440\u0438\u043f\u0442\u044b | \u0410\u0440\u0433\u0443\u043c\u0435\u043d\u0442\u044b \u043a\u043e\u043c\u0430\u043d\u0434\u043d\u043e\u0439 \u0441\u0442\u0440\u043e\u043a\u0438 | \u041e\u043f\u0438\u0441\u0430\u043d\u0438\u044f |\n| ------------- | -------------------------- | -------- |\n| [search_file.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/search_file.py)
`filem_search_file` | `--file str` - \u041f\u0443\u0442\u044c \u043a \u0444\u0430\u0439\u043b\u0443
`--create` - \u0421\u043e\u0437\u0434\u0430\u043d\u0438\u0435 \u0444\u0430\u0439\u043b\u0430 \u0432 \u0441\u043b\u0443\u0447\u0430\u0435 \u0435\u0433\u043e \u043e\u0442\u0441\u0443\u0442\u0441\u0442\u0432\u0438\u044f
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u041f\u043e\u0438\u0441\u043a \u0444\u0430\u0439\u043b\u0430 |\n| [clear_folder.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/clear_folder.py)
`filem_clear_folder` | `--path str` - \u041f\u0443\u0442\u044c \u043a \u0434\u0438\u0440\u0435\u043a\u0442\u043e\u0440\u0438\u0438
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u041e\u0447\u0438\u0441\u0442\u043a\u0430 \u0434\u0438\u0440\u0435\u043a\u0442\u043e\u0440\u0438\u0438 |\n\n### \u041a\u043b\u0430\u0441\u0441 \u0434\u043b\u044f \u0440\u0430\u0431\u043e\u0442\u044b \u0441 CSV - [\u0441\u043c\u043e\u0442\u0440\u0435\u0442\u044c](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/csv.py)\n\n

\u041f\u0440\u0438\u043c\u0435\u0440\u044b

\n\n| \u0424\u0430\u0439\u043b\u044b/\u0441\u043a\u0440\u0438\u043f\u0442\u044b | \u0410\u0440\u0433\u0443\u043c\u0435\u043d\u0442\u044b \u043a\u043e\u043c\u0430\u043d\u0434\u043d\u043e\u0439 \u0441\u0442\u0440\u043e\u043a\u0438 | \u041e\u043f\u0438\u0441\u0430\u043d\u0438\u044f |\n| ------------- | -------------------------- | -------- |\n| [load_csv.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/load_csv.py)
`filem_load_csv` | `--file str` - \u041f\u0443\u0442\u044c \u043a \u0444\u0430\u0439\u043b\u0443 CSV
`--lines int=0` - \u041a\u043e\u043b\u0438\u0447\u0435\u0441\u0442\u0432\u043e \u0441\u0442\u0440\u043e\u043a \u0434\u043b\u044f \u043e\u0442\u043e\u0431\u0440\u0430\u0436\u0435\u043d\u0438\u044f (\u041f\u043e \u0443\u043c\u043e\u043b\u0447\u0430\u043d\u0438\u044e: \u0432\u0441\u0435 \u0441\u0442\u0440\u043e\u043a\u0438)
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u0417\u0430\u0433\u0440\u0443\u0437\u043a\u0430 CSV \u0444\u0430\u0439\u043b\u0430 |\n| [extract_columns_csv.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/extract_columns_csv.py)
`filem_extract_columns_csv` | `--file str` - \u041f\u0443\u0442\u044c \u043a \u0444\u0430\u0439\u043b\u0443 CSV
`--lines int=0` - \u041a\u043e\u043b\u0438\u0447\u0435\u0441\u0442\u0432\u043e \u0441\u0442\u0440\u043e\u043a \u0434\u043b\u044f \u043e\u0442\u043e\u0431\u0440\u0430\u0436\u0435\u043d\u0438\u044f (\u041f\u043e \u0443\u043c\u043e\u043b\u0447\u0430\u043d\u0438\u044e: \u0432\u0441\u0435 \u0441\u0442\u0440\u043e\u043a\u0438)
`--columns int=[0]` - \u0421\u043f\u0438\u0441\u043e\u043a \u043d\u043e\u043c\u0435\u0440\u043e\u0432 \u0441\u0442\u043e\u043b\u0431\u0446\u043e\u0432 \u0434\u043b\u044f \u0438\u0437\u0432\u043b\u0435\u0447\u0435\u043d\u0438\u044f (\u041f\u043e \u0443\u043c\u043e\u043b\u0447\u0430\u043d\u0438\u044e: \u0432\u0441\u0435 \u0441\u0442\u043e\u043b\u0431\u0446\u044b)
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u0418\u0437\u0432\u043b\u0435\u0447\u0435\u043d\u0438\u0435 \u0443\u043a\u0430\u0437\u0430\u043d\u043d\u044b\u0445 \u0441\u0442\u043e\u043b\u0431\u0446\u043e\u0432 \u0438\u0437 CSV \u0444\u0430\u0439\u043b\u0430 |\n\n### \u041a\u043b\u0430\u0441\u0441 \u0434\u043b\u044f \u0440\u0430\u0431\u043e\u0442\u044b \u0441 JSON - [\u0441\u043c\u043e\u0442\u0440\u0435\u0442\u044c](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/json.py)\n\n

\u041f\u0440\u0438\u043c\u0435\u0440\u044b

\n\n| \u0424\u0430\u0439\u043b\u044b/\u0441\u043a\u0440\u0438\u043f\u0442\u044b | \u0410\u0440\u0433\u0443\u043c\u0435\u043d\u0442\u044b \u043a\u043e\u043c\u0430\u043d\u0434\u043d\u043e\u0439 \u0441\u0442\u0440\u043e\u043a\u0438 | \u041e\u043f\u0438\u0441\u0430\u043d\u0438\u044f |\n| ------------- | -------------------------- | -------- |\n| [load_json.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/load_json.py)
`filem_load_json` | `--file str` - \u043f\u0443\u0442\u044c_\u043a_\u0444\u0430\u0439\u043b\u0443_JSON
`--lines int=0` - \u041a\u043e\u043b\u0438\u0447\u0435\u0441\u0442\u0432\u043e \u0441\u0442\u0440\u043e\u043a \u0434\u043b\u044f \u043e\u0442\u043e\u0431\u0440\u0430\u0436\u0435\u043d\u0438\u044f (\u041f\u043e \u0443\u043c\u043e\u043b\u0447\u0430\u043d\u0438\u044e: \u0432\u0441\u0435 \u0441\u0442\u0440\u043e\u043a\u0438)
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u0417\u0430\u0433\u0440\u0443\u0437\u043a\u0430 JSON \u0444\u0430\u0439\u043b\u0430 |\n\n### \u041a\u043b\u0430\u0441\u0441 \u0434\u043b\u044f \u0440\u0430\u0431\u043e\u0442\u044b \u0441 XML - [\u0441\u043c\u043e\u0442\u0440\u0435\u0442\u044c](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/xml.py)\n\n

\u041f\u0440\u0438\u043c\u0435\u0440\u044b

\n\n| \u0424\u0430\u0439\u043b\u044b/\u0441\u043a\u0440\u0438\u043f\u0442\u044b | \u0410\u0440\u0433\u0443\u043c\u0435\u043d\u0442\u044b \u043a\u043e\u043c\u0430\u043d\u0434\u043d\u043e\u0439 \u0441\u0442\u0440\u043e\u043a\u0438 | \u041e\u043f\u0438\u0441\u0430\u043d\u0438\u044f |\n| ------------- | -------------------------- | -------- |\n| [load_xml.py](https://github.com/DmitryRyumin/pkgs/blob/master/filem/filem/samples/load_xml.py)
`filem_load_xml` | `--file str` - \u043f\u0443\u0442\u044c_\u043a_\u0444\u0430\u0439\u043b\u0443_XML
`--no_clear_shell` - \u041d\u0435 \u043e\u0447\u0438\u0449\u0430\u0442\u044c \u043a\u043e\u043d\u0441\u043e\u043b\u044c \u043f\u0435\u0440\u0435\u0434 \u0432\u044b\u043f\u043e\u043b\u043d\u0435\u043d\u0438\u0435\u043c | \u0417\u0430\u0433\u0440\u0443\u0437\u043a\u0430 XML \u0444\u0430\u0439\u043b\u0430 |\n\n",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/DmitryRyumin/pkgs/tree/master/filem", "keywords": "filem", "license": "MIT", "maintainer": "Dmitry Ryumin", "maintainer_email": "dl_03.03.1991@mail.ru", "name": "filem", "package_url": "https://pypi.org/project/filem/", "platform": "", "project_url": "https://pypi.org/project/filem/", "project_urls": { "Homepage": "https://github.com/DmitryRyumin/pkgs/tree/master/filem" }, "release_url": "https://pypi.org/project/filem/19.10.14.0/", "requires_dist": [ "core2pkgs (>=19.10.13.0)", "pandas (>=0.25.1)", "xmltodict (>=0.12.0)" ], "requires_python": ">=3.7", "summary": "\u0420\u0430\u0431\u043e\u0442\u0430 \u0441 \u0444\u0430\u0439\u043b\u0430\u043c\u0438", "version": "19.10.14.0" }, "last_serial": 5971207, "releases": { "19.10.14.0": [ { "comment_text": "", "digests": { "md5": "2b8fa86e25a59800d2ea446e08b7ac27", "sha256": "221624f66342a7e8e91ae7602501d948d175008da1919e81f34bdffedca8d12f" }, "downloads": -1, "filename": "filem-19.10.14.0-py3-none-any.whl", "has_sig": false, "md5_digest": "2b8fa86e25a59800d2ea446e08b7ac27",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.7", "size": 20536, "upload_time": "2019-10-14T12:12:32", "url": "https://files.pythonhosted.org/packages/79/8a/8edca25a60adfb3ef18f4c6f891d50b0a4612e9dde2518d59fb223c1646e/filem-19.10.14.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1c23a554333ac161394cc1c64432b6f7", "sha256": "3eec9c9a80252297eeaecd6135eafbd5038287fe0757584262a8a594ff83af32" }, "downloads": -1, "filename": "filem-19.10.14.0.tar.gz", "has_sig": false, "md5_digest": "1c23a554333ac161394cc1c64432b6f7",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.7", "size": 9642, "upload_time": "2019-10-14T12:12:34", "url": "https://files.pythonhosted.org/packages/57/40/44f6c110e5df378c6b6c8d466581b4afa8a9e37afa3e46ef9d8aaa949a55/filem-19.10.14.0.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"2b8fa86e25a59800d2ea446e08b7ac27", "sha256": "221624f66342a7e8e91ae7602501d948d175008da1919e81f34bdffedca8d12f" }, "downloads": -1, "filename": "filem-19.10.14.0-py3-none-any.whl", "has_sig": false, "md5_digest": "2b8fa86e25a59800d2ea446e08b7ac27", "packagetype": "bdist_wheel", "python_version": "py3", "requires_python": ">=3.7", "size": 20536, "upload_time": "2019-10-14T12:12:32", "url": "https://files.pythonhosted.org/packages/79/8a/8edca25a60adfb3ef18f4c6f891d50b0a4612e9dde2518d59fb223c1646e/filem-19.10.14.0-py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"1c23a554333ac161394cc1c64432b6f7", "sha256": "3eec9c9a80252297eeaecd6135eafbd5038287fe0757584262a8a594ff83af32" }, "downloads": -1, "filename": "filem-19.10.14.0.tar.gz", "has_sig": false, "md5_digest": "1c23a554333ac161394cc1c64432b6f7", "packagetype": "sdist", "python_version": "source", "requires_python": ">=3.7", "size": 9642, "upload_time": "2019-10-14T12:12:34", "url": "https://files.pythonhosted.org/packages/57/40/44f6c110e5df378c6b6c8d466581b4afa8a9e37afa3e46ef9d8aaa949a55/filem-19.10.14.0.tar.gz" } ] }